Answered By TechieNerd01 On

If your graphics card has other ports, like a DisplayPort, you can use a VGA to DisplayPort adapter to connect your second monitor. Just make sure to check what's available on your card.

ResourcefulGadget -

Just a heads up, VGA to DisplayPort can be tricky, and good adapters can be hard to find. However, DisplayPort to VGA ones are pretty easy to get!
